Examination System

  1. Examination Process:
    • FBISE conducts Secondary (Matric) and Intermediate (Inter) exams annually.
    • Examinations are held in a fair and transparent manner.
    • Registration of candidates is mandatory before appearing for exams.
  2. Examination Schedule:
    • Secondary (Matric) exams usually take place in March-April.
    • Intermediate (Inter) exams are conducted in April-May.
    • Practical exams are scheduled after the theory exams.
  3. Syllabus and Curriculum:
    • FBISE develops and updates the syllabus and curriculum for Secondary and Intermediate levels.
    • The curriculum is designed to meet national educational standards and cater to the evolving needs of students.
  4. Examination Centers:
    • Examination centers are established across the country to facilitate students.
    • Centers are selected based on factors like accessibility and capacity to accommodate candidates.
  5. Examination Results:
    • Results for Secondary (Matric) and Intermediate (Inter) exams are announced within a few months of completion.
    • Results can be accessed online through the FBISE official website.
